How much is parking in downtown Vancouver?
On-Street Parking Downtown, expect to feed the standard two hour meter. You get three minutes for 10 cents, 7.5 minutes for a quarter and 30 minutes for $1. The City of Vancouver polices its street and metered parking with standard $35 parking tickets.
Is street parking free in Vancouver?
Overnight street parking in Vancouver is free at any parking meter from 10pm to 9am the next day, as long as there are no signs prohibiting that.
Is there any free parking at UBC?
Tips and Advice TIP #1: You have to pay for parking at most places at UBC. However, there is free parking (for up to 2 hours) on the streets around Wesbrook Village and in the village’s main parking lot. If you find all the spaces are taken, there is also lots of pay parking elsewhere on the campus.

Is parking free at Stanley Park?
ALL parking in Stanley Parking is pay parking so there is a cost to park anywhere inside Stanley Park. You can buy parking by the hour, day, season, or year. Parking in Stanley Park is managed by EasyPark. There are many unattended pay stations throughout Stanley Park in which you can purchase tickets.
How much does parking cost in Vancouver?
Hourly rates at city’s downtown meters and parkades range from $1 to $7 per hour. CBC’s new interactive map shows exactly how much it costs to park at meters and city-run EasyPark lots and parkades throughout the downtown core. The most expensive parking is near the Vancouver Convention Centre.

Where is downtown Vancouver located?
Downtown Vancouver is the southeastern portion of the peninsula in the north-central part of the City of Vancouver. It is the business, commercial, cultural, financial, and entertainment centre of the city and the Metro Vancouver and Lower Mainland regions.
